hansjour 개발일지

  • 홈
  • algorithm

2024/08/11 1

[Web] 역대 클라이언트-서버 간 통신 방식 총 정리

REST API 방식에 대해 공부를 하려고 하다보니..갑자기 그동안 클라이언트와 서버가 통신하는 방식의 역사가 궁금해졌다.. 지금은 너무나 당연한 방식인데, 과연 예전에는 어땠을까???찾아보니 REST API 형태가 도입되기 전의 통신 방식은 지금과는 좀 달랐다. 그 중에서 특히 많이 사용된 몇 가지를 정리해보자.    1. RPC (Remote Procedure Call)RPC는 클라이언트가 서버에게 "이 함수 좀 대신 실행해줘!"라고 요청하는 방식.클라이언트는 서버에 있는 메서드를 마치 로컬 메서드처럼 호출할 수 있는 것.예를 들면, SOAP이라는 프로토콜이 있다. SOAP는 XML을 기반으로 동작하며, 원격 프로시저 호출을 가능하게 해준다.서버에 요청을 보내고, 서버는 응답을 XML 형식으로 돌려주..

Web 2024.08.11
이전
1
다음
더보기
프로필사진

hansjour 개발일지

궁금해서 공부하는 블로그

  • 분류 전체보기 (160)
    • Server (12)
      • Linux (6)
      • 클라우드 (3)
    • Programming Languages (21)
      • Java (16)
      • Python (2)
      • C,C++ (2)
    • Backend-dev (14)
      • Spring (4)
      • Django (4)
      • nodeJS & express (6)
    • Web (3)
    • Network (1)
    • DevOps (5)
      • Git (4)
      • Docker (1)
    • alorithm (95)
      • programmers (60)
      • Baekjoon (34)
    • IoT (1)
      • raspberryPi4 (1)
    • 생활리뷰 (6)

Tag

탐색, 프로그래머스, 큐, java, 백준, 실버1, 배열, 실버2, github, 스프링, 코테, 코딩테스트, 깊이우선탐색, 스택, 리눅스, 자바, 자료구조, 스프링부트, dfs, 알고리즘,

최근글과 인기글

  • 최근글
  • 인기글

최근댓글

공지사항

페이스북 트위터 플러그인

  • Facebook
  • Twitter

Archives

Calendar

«   2024/08   »
일 월 화 수 목 금 토
1 2 3
4 5 6 7 8 9 10
11 12 13 14 15 16 17
18 19 20 21 22 23 24
25 26 27 28 29 30 31

방문자수Total

  • Today :
  • Yesterday :

Copyright © Kakao Corp. All rights reserved.

티스토리툴바